Graham crackers are safe for dogs as a small occasional treat. But, they are high in sugar and salt, so can cause health issues if they become a regular snack. Graham crackers should not form a large part of your dog's diet, as they offer no nutrition that isn't already obtained from your dog's regular food.

In most cases, no, they will not harm your dog. Yes, graham crackers can negatively impact your dog if fed to them in excess. When dogs eat sugary treats, it can cause them to gain weight. It can also potentially cause them to have other long-lasting health problems, including diabetes.
